Overview

Postcode CH44 4ST is located in a major urban area, within the Seacombe ward of Wirral in the North West region , and forms part of the Seacombe area. It has very high deprivation and high crime levels, with around 116.7 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Seacombe is £28,700 per year. The nearest station is Birkenhead Park located about 1.5 miles away. There are 7 primary and no secondary schools in the area.
